Roch-Ambroise Auguste Bébian
Roch-Ambroise Auguste Bébian (French: [ʁɔk ɑ̃bʁwaz oɡyst bebjɑ̃]; 4 August 1789 – 24 February 1839) was one of the first hearing educators in France to achieve native-level fluency in French Sign Language. In 1825, he published an important book, Mimographie, which utilized a method of writing signs.
